Council Minutes of 02-19-2013 <br />AUDIENCE PARTICIPATION <br />Dennis Lambert, 25057 Carey Lane made a recommendation to Council that although it <br />was nice to hear the Mayor's Proclamation to Duane Limpert, he feels it would be <br />appropriate to read the Resolution honoring Duane Limpert into the record so the <br />audience can hear what it says. <br />Stephen Wolf, 27132 Butternut Ridge Road referenced the antenna Ordinance. He thinks <br />it's a great idea. The radios on the high rise now are located next to an elevator room. <br />There are huge motors in the elevator room that run the elevators. The carbon blocks on <br />the motors disperse carbon into the air, which mixes with the hydraulic fluid that runs the <br />elevators, gets all over the city's radio equipment. Also, you have to ask for the key to <br />get access to get access to that room to do emergency repairs. Plus, after four hours the <br />batteries go dead. There is always contention about where the equipment is and where it <br />should go. By moving the equipment to City Hall, the city will have control of their <br />power, antennas, etc. This is a great idea and an important thing to do. Mayor Kennedy <br />thanked Wolf for his comments. He said there were two things he promised Law <br />Director Gareau when he ran for Mayor: to get new lockers in the locker room at the <br />Recreation Center which has been done and to get the city's radio communication off of <br />the Westbury. <br />Council President Jones referenced Lambert's comments.
